How Life Works Here

Lansdowne Road is located in Salford, near Eccles.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. Transport connections are strong, with rail and bus and tram links nearby. The nearest stop (Crawford Street) is 123m away. The median property price is £217,750, with strong growth of 18% over five years. Based on 62 transactions recorded since 2014. The market is highly active with frequent sales. Rented accommodation predominates. There are 14 schools within 2 km, 13 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. 3 are rated Outstanding. Both primary and secondary options are available locally. This street may particularly suit property investors. Market indicators suggest an upward trend. Overall, this street scores 63 out of 100 for liveability, placing it in the top 10% within its district.
